Struct parsec_client::core::basic_client::PrepareActivateCredential
source · pub struct PrepareActivateCredential {
pub name: Vec<u8>,
pub public: Vec<u8>,
pub attesting_key_pub: Vec<u8>,
}
Expand description
Wrapper for the data needed to prepare for an ActivateCredential attestation.
Fields§
§name: Vec<u8>
TPM name of key to be attested
public: Vec<u8>
Bytes representing the serialized version of the key public parameters
attesting_key_pub: Vec<u8>
The public part of the attesting key
Trait Implementations§
Auto Trait Implementations§
impl RefUnwindSafe for PrepareActivateCredential
impl Send for PrepareActivateCredential
impl Sync for PrepareActivateCredential
impl Unpin for PrepareActivateCredential
impl UnwindSafe for PrepareActivateCredential
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more